Transaction 9b5ba5247435fa995c32a8199aa30bcfe4edbb053d77964eacf58fc3ba174858
1 Input
1 Output
-
9b5ba5247435fa995c32a8199aa30bcfe4edbb053d77964eacf58fc3ba174858:0
- value
- 1596084
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 46286aa9ea44b118213b9a1fa887b9d06bc5ee0b OP_EQUALVERIFY OP_CHECKSIG
- address
- 17PxidLm5eFHEAvtigA8Ga69AiYm6FrhHF